Lenovo has released final specifications of it’s latest ultraportable IdeaPad U110. IdeaPad U110 will be available in US today in black and red combinations and features Intel Core 2 Duo L7500 processor, Intel’s GMA X3100 graphics, 2GB of RAM, external dual-layer DVD writer, 120GB hard drive, 11.1 inch widescreen WXGA display, Ethernet, WiFi and optional Bluetooth and 1.3 web-cam. IdeaPad weights 2.4 pounds with 4 cell battery and it is yours for $1,899 directly from Lenovo.

Newman continues to ripoff iPod style and with new model MOMO-X2 goes even further replacing Apple’s click-wheel with a interesting “N”. From the specs we see this DAP features 1.5 inch display and support for MP3 / WMA files, Microsoft’s PlayFX capabilities, a FM tuner, text / photo viewer, USB 2.0 connectivity and 2GB of internal storage space. So far available only in China for about $57 US dollars.

Last year PureDepth announced that it was joining forces with Samsung to develop Multi-Layer Display LCD’s and now we got some intformations that first MLD LCD’s will hit the stores relatively soon. Multi-Layer Display technology onsists of building displays that are layers of LCD panel that share a common back-light source, creating a depth effect when viewing material. Such technology can be used in mobile handsets, gaming solutions and automotive electronics. We’re looking forward to see this new technology in usage.
